Why Choose Alkaline Chemistry for C Cell Batteries?
Alkaline batteries provide optimal energy density (100-150 Wh/kg) for C-cell applications. Their manganese dioxide cathode creates safer, non-flammable reactions versus lithium counterparts. The chemistry supports gradual voltage decline warnings (unlike sudden lithium failures), making them ideal for safety-critical devices. Tenergy’s added anti-corrosion seals prevent electrolyte leakage, addressing a common alkaline battery failure point.
The electrochemical reaction in alkaline batteries (Zn + 2MnO₂ → ZnO + Mn₂O₃) produces 1.5V with minimal gas byproducts. This contrasts with lithium iron disulfide chemistry that requires complex voltage regulation circuits. Tenergy enhances stability through 99.9% pure zinc powder and precision-controlled potassium hydroxide electrolyte levels (±0.05ml tolerance). For child-safe devices, alkaline’s lower internal pressure (15 psi vs lithium’s 45 psi) significantly reduces explosion risks during accidental short circuits.
What Devices Are Optimized for LR14 Battery Performance?
C-cell alkaline batteries excel in medium-drain devices: portable radios (8-12 hours runtime), emergency lanterns (20+ hours), and motorized toys (5-7 hours continuous use). Medical devices like blood pressure monitors benefit from their stable discharge curve. Avoid using in extreme low-drain devices (clocks) where lithium alternatives perform better, or ultra-high-drain gadgets (digital cameras) requiring lithium-ion power.
When Should You Replace C Size Alkaline Batteries?
Replace LR14 batteries when device performance drops by 30% or voltage measures below 1.2V. In smoke detectors, change annually regardless of usage. For intermittent-use devices, check contacts quarterly for corrosion. Tenergy’s color-coded charge indicators (visible through translucent packaging) simplify inventory management. Average replacement intervals: 18 months in moderate-use toys, 6 months in daily-use portable audio devices.
Where Can You Safely Store Bulk Battery Packs?
Store Tenergy C cells in climate-controlled environments (15-25°C) with <45% humidity. Original packaging provides anti-static protection—avoid transferring to metal containers. For long-term storage, use vacuum-sealed bags with silica gel packets. Never store near flammable materials or in attics/garages experiencing >30°C temperature swings. Tenergy’s dual-layer plastic shell prevents accidental contact during storage.

FAQs
- Are Tenergy C batteries rechargeable?
- No—these are single-use alkaline batteries. For rechargeable C-cell options, consider Tenergy’s NiMH series with 2000mAh capacity.
- Can LR14 batteries power 12V devices?
- When connected in series, 8 C-cells create 12V power. However, consult device manuals first—some electronics require stabilized lithium packs.
- Do these work in extreme temperatures?
- Operational range is -20°C to 54°C. Below freezing, capacity drops 20%; above 40°C, self-discharge increases. Use lithium batteries for sub-zero applications.
